Context: Ardenfell line margins slipped three points over two quarters. Drivers: input steel costs, aggressive discounting at the Westmoor branch, and a stale price book. Proposal: uplift list prices four percent, tighten discount authority to regional level, sunset the two lowest-margin SKUs. Risk: volume loss at Halverton accounts, estimated under two percent. Decision requested at Thursday's review. Modelling assumptions are in the appendix pack. The commercial reasoning leadership wants kept close is noted directly below.

board note of tajop-yajof: The finance team signed off on a budget of $77.6 million for Project Pramir.

// RETENTION_SWEEP_INTERVAL_HOURS
// Heads-up for the eng sync: the Driftbin sweeper now runs on this cadence
// instead of the old cron string, which kept drifting after DST flips.
// Don't lower it below 6 — the tombstone compactor on the Verlane shard
// needs that headroom or we get the double-delete warnings again.
// Changed alongside the batch-size bump; both landed in the same build,
// whose token is recorded on the line below.

pipeline stamp: htk21_cc68b8e00e3cb5ca75ae8

## Environments — Tilecrest Cache Layer

Tilecrest's tile-rendering cache runs in three environments: dev, staging, and production. Each maintains an independent cache pool; never share eviction settings across them, since staging deliberately uses aggressive TTLs to surface regeneration bugs. Production sizing was tuned after the Marlow Basin incident, so change it only with a load test. The production environment currently runs with the values below.

settings of fahag-haduf:
[ulaox]
port = 8443
region = south-2
host = ulaox.lumiccorp.internal
timeout_ms = 500
retries = 8